To express 54 as a product of prime factors, we can start by repeatedly dividing by the smallest prime numbers.

1. Divide 54 by 2 (the smallest prime number):
\( 54 \div 2 = 27 \)

2. Next, factor 27. Since 27 is not divisible by 2, we move to the next prime number, which is 3:
\( 27 \div 3 = 9 \)

3. Now factor 9:
\( 9 \div 3 = 3 \)

4. Finally, factor the last 3:
\( 3 \div 3 = 1 \)

Now, putting it all together, we have:
\[ 54 = 2 \times 3 \times 3 \times 3 \]
or, in exponential form:
\[ 54 = 2 \times 3^3 \]

Thus, the prime factorization of 54 is:
\[ 54 = 2 \times 3 \times 3 \times 3 \]
